Get to Know Pyramid King and Its Setup

Ancient Egypt again? Yes, but this one earns its place. Pragmatic Play built Pyramid King around a tight 5x3 grid and a small, focused symbol set: pharaohs, scarabs, an all-seeing eye, plus the usual gem-cut royals. The studio launched it in 2018, and it still shows up on plenty of slot menus because the maths are sharp rather than showy.

The look is warm and gold-heavy. Torchlight flickers behind the reels, the soundtrack leans on low drums, and the whole thing runs cleanly on mobile. Nothing here reinvents the genre. What Pyramid King does well is deliver a familiar Egyptian theme with a respin twist that keeps single spins interesting instead of dead.

Trigger the Respin and Free Spins Round

The engine has two moving parts, and they feed into each other.

First, the respin. When you land the right symbol combination, the winning symbols lock and the rest of the reels spin again, giving you a second chance to extend a payline without risking a fresh stake. It is a small mechanic, but on a 5x3 grid it turns a near-miss into a genuine result more often than you would expect.

Then the free spins. Land enough scatters and the round hands you a set of spins where the higher-value Egyptian symbols do the heavy lifting. Multipliers can stack across those spins, which is where the ceiling of this game lives. The free spins are not constant. High volatility means you can grind through a lot of base-game rounds before one lands, so treat the feature as the reward it is rather than something to expect every session.

Set Your Reels, Stake and Understand the Win Rule

  1. Choose your bet. The stake runs from £0.25 up to £125 per spin — set it with the plus and minus controls under the reels.
  2. Spin the 5x3 grid. Five reels, three rows, standard left-to-right paylines.
  3. Match symbols from the leftmost reel. Wins pay when matching symbols line up on an active payline starting at reel one.
  4. Let the respin resolve. Winning symbols lock and the open positions spin again automatically at no extra cost.
  5. Play the free spins if triggered, or hit spin again to continue.

There is an autoplay button for hands-off sessions, and a turbo option if you want the reels to settle faster. Both keep your chosen stake and paylines exactly as set.

Read the RTP, Volatility and Top Payout

Numbers matter more than atmosphere when you are choosing a slot, so here they are as Pragmatic Play publishes them.

SpecDetail
ProviderPragmatic Play
Release year2018
Reels5x3
RTP96.50%
VolatilityHigh
Max win5,000x
Bet range£0.25 – £125
FeaturesRespin, free spins

An RTP of 96.50% sits slightly above the industry average, which is a fair baseline. The high volatility is the real character trait: payouts arrive less often, but the winning spins hit harder, and the 5,000x ceiling on your total bet is only reachable through a strong free spins round with multipliers stacked. Plan your session length and stake around that rhythm. Short bursts at £125 a spin will swing your balance fast; a steadier run at £0.25 to £1 lets the volatility play out over more spins.
